Naloxone
A medication used to counter the effects of opioid overdose, rapidly reversing its dangerous consequences.
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ation
An emergency lifesaving procedure performed when the heart stops beating, involving chest compressions and breaths to manually preserve intact brain function.
Carotid Pulse
The pulse felt along the carotid artery in the neck, indicative of heart activity and circulation.
Asthma
A chronic respiratory condition characterized by airway inflammation and narrowing that leads to breathing difficulties.
